Public Member Functions | |
bool | execute (const cotesys_ros_grasping::MoveArmToPositionGoalConstPtr &goal) |
MoveArmToPositionServer () | |
Private Attributes | |
boost::shared_ptr < actionlib::SimpleActionServer < cotesys_ros_grasping::MoveArmToPositionAction > > | action_server_ |
std::map< std::string, GraspDef > | grasp_def_map_ |
std::string | left_arm_name_ |
std::string | left_ik_link_ |
boost::shared_ptr < actionlib::SimpleActionClient < move_arm_msgs::MoveArmAction > > | left_move_arm_client_ |
ros::NodeHandle | priv_nh_ |
std::string | right_arm_name_ |
std::string | right_ik_link_ |
boost::shared_ptr < actionlib::SimpleActionClient < move_arm_msgs::MoveArmAction > > | right_move_arm_client_ |
ros::NodeHandle | root_nh_ |
Definition at line 65 of file move_arm_to_position.cpp.
Definition at line 85 of file move_arm_to_position.cpp.
bool cotesys_ros_grasping::MoveArmToPositionServer::execute | ( | const cotesys_ros_grasping::MoveArmToPositionGoalConstPtr & | goal | ) |
Definition at line 168 of file move_arm_to_position.cpp.
boost::shared_ptr<actionlib::SimpleActionServer<cotesys_ros_grasping::MoveArmToPositionAction> > cotesys_ros_grasping::MoveArmToPositionServer::action_server_ [private] |
Definition at line 81 of file move_arm_to_position.cpp.
std::map<std::string, GraspDef> cotesys_ros_grasping::MoveArmToPositionServer::grasp_def_map_ [private] |
Definition at line 77 of file move_arm_to_position.cpp.
std::string cotesys_ros_grasping::MoveArmToPositionServer::left_arm_name_ [private] |
Definition at line 74 of file move_arm_to_position.cpp.
std::string cotesys_ros_grasping::MoveArmToPositionServer::left_ik_link_ [private] |
Definition at line 75 of file move_arm_to_position.cpp.
boost::shared_ptr<actionlib::SimpleActionClient<move_arm_msgs::MoveArmAction> > cotesys_ros_grasping::MoveArmToPositionServer::left_move_arm_client_ [private] |
Definition at line 80 of file move_arm_to_position.cpp.
Definition at line 79 of file move_arm_to_position.cpp.
std::string cotesys_ros_grasping::MoveArmToPositionServer::right_arm_name_ [private] |
Definition at line 74 of file move_arm_to_position.cpp.
std::string cotesys_ros_grasping::MoveArmToPositionServer::right_ik_link_ [private] |
Definition at line 75 of file move_arm_to_position.cpp.
boost::shared_ptr<actionlib::SimpleActionClient<move_arm_msgs::MoveArmAction> > cotesys_ros_grasping::MoveArmToPositionServer::right_move_arm_client_ [private] |
Definition at line 80 of file move_arm_to_position.cpp.
Definition at line 79 of file move_arm_to_position.cpp.